Responsibilities:

Receive incoming shipments, verifying contents against purchase orders and ensuring accuracy.

Unload, inspect, and store incoming materials in designated areas.

Maintain accurate records of all shipments, including tracking information and inventory counts.

Operate material handling equipment such as forklifts and pallet jacks safely and efficiently.

Assist with inventory management, including cycle counts and stock replenishment.

Keep warehouse and shipping/receiving areas clean, organized, and free of safety hazards.

Collaborate with other departments to fulfill orders and resolve any shipping or receiving issues promptly.

Operate and drive trucks to transport goods to and from specified destinations.

Load and unload cargo, ensuring it is properly secured to prevent damage during transit.

Comply with applicable legislation, including safe operation, carriage of goods, occupational health and safety, transportation of dangerous goods, and weights and dimensions.

Report vehicle defects, accidents, traffic violations, or damage to the vehicles.

Perform pre-trip, in route, and post-trip inspections on vehicle and load, ensuring safety and roadworthiness (circle checks, delivery ticket information etc.)

Maintain contact with Supervisors in accordance with daily travel plan.

Maintain appearance and equipment including refueling vehicles as required.

Complete all necessary paperwork at the end of the shift, including daily logs, inspection logs, delivery receipts, vehicle inspection, following applicable provincial and federal regulations.

Check all load-related documentation to ensure that it is complete and accurate.
